# --description--
To get your painting started, give your `body` element a `background-color` of `rgb(184, 132, 46)`.
# --hints--
You should use the `body` selector.
```js
assert(new __helpers.CSSHelp(document).getStyle('body'));
```
Your `body` element should have the `background-color` property set to `rgb (184, 132, 46)`.
```js
assert(new __helpers.CSSHelp(document).getStyle('body')?.backgroundColor === 'rgb(184, 132, 46)');
```
